Indian shuttlers Tanvi Sharma, Isharani Baruah, and Malvika Bansod reach Women’s Singles quarterfinals at Orleans Masters Badminton

In the Orleans Masters Badminton, Tanvi Sharma, Isharani Baruah and Malvika Bansod have stormed into the Women’s Singles quarterfinals at Palais des Sports in France. In the Women’s Singles Round of 16 matches, Tanvi defeated compatriot Anmol Kharb 21-14, 21-17, while Isharani Baruah defeated 21-11, 14-21, 21-17 Canadian player Wen Yu Zhang. In another Round of 16 match, Malvika Bansod defeated Malaysian player Wong Ling Ching 24-22, 21-13. 
 
The Indian Men’s Doubles duo of Arjun Madathil Ramachandran and Hariharan Amsakarunan have also entered the quarterfinals at Palais des Sports in France. Arjun and Hariharan defeated the Scottish duo of Alexander Dunn and Adam Pringle 26-24, 21-14 in the Round of 16 match.  In the Men’s Singles, Ayush Shetty lost to Yudai Okimoto of Japan 21-9, 18-21, 9-21 in the Round of 16 match.
